Job Description

The organization (A USA Subsidiary) is a rapidly growing, private equity backed SaaS product company.

Role: We are looking for a Senior Technical Leader who can seamlessly bridge product engineering and infrastructure - someone who thinks in systems, not just infrastructure. Must understand application architecture and collaborate on product decisions. Your strength lies in combining deep infrastructure expertise with a strong understanding of product needs.

Responsibilities:

Participate in Architecture Discussions: Contribute to high-level architectural decisions across backend, frontend, and infrastructure, ensuring scalability, security and operational excellence.

Review Application Code with an Infrastructure Lens: Evaluate MERN codebases for performance, reliability, deployment readiness and adherence to infrastructure best practices.

Own the Developer Experience Platform: Lead efforts to streamline development workflows, CI/CD pipelines, tooling and automation to improve productivity and reduce friction for engineering teams.

Make Infrastructure Decisions with Product Context: Design and implement infrastructure solutions that reflect product priorities, user needs, and long-term business goals - balancing cost, performance and reliability.

Drive DevOps Best Practices: Champion infrastructure-as-code, automated deployments, observability and robust monitoring across all environments.

Collaborate Cross-Functionally: Work closely with product managers, developers, QA and leadership to align technical decisions with roadmap objectives.

Mentor & Guide Engineering Teams: Provide technical leadership to junior and mid-level engineers across MERN and DevOps domains.

MUST HAVES:

8+ years of experience in software engineering (MERN), DevOps, or infrastructure roles

Strong background in cloud infrastructure, preferably AWS or Azure

Expertise in containerization and orchestration: Docker, Kubernetes, ECS, EKS

Proficiency in scripting languages such as Bash, Python, or PowerShell

Hands-on experience with infrastructure-as-code tools like Terraform and Ansible

Familiarity with CI/CD tools (e.g., ArgoCD, Jenkins, GitLab, CircleCI)

Experience with monitoring and logging tools like Datadog, Logstash, Kibana

Strong grasp of systems architecture , deployment automation, and performance optimization

Prior experience working in cross-functional teams in fast-paced environments

Excellent communication and collaboration skills

NICE TO HAVES:

Experience with microservices architecture and serverless computing

Knowledge of cloud security best practices - IAM, encryption, network security

Familiarity with Agile methodologies and DevOps principles

Exposure to tools like CloudFormation, AppMesh or AWS Lambda
